Why Accessibility Is Non-Negotiable
Over 1 billion people worldwide live with some form of disability. In the UK, the purple pound — the spending power of disabled consumers — exceeds £274 billion annually. An inaccessible store excludes potential customers and exposes your business to legal risk. Our custom themes are built with accessibility as a core requirement.
WCAG 2.1 AA Compliance
Perceivable
- Alt text: Every product image needs descriptive alt text for screen readers
- Colour contrast: Minimum 4.5:1 ratio for body text, 3:1 for large text
- Text sizing: Content must be readable at 200% zoom without horizontal scrolling
- Video captions: All video content needs captions and transcripts
Operable
- Keyboard access: Every interactive element must work with keyboard alone
- Skip navigation: Provide skip links to jump past repeated content
- Focus indicators: Visible focus styles on all interactive elements
- No seizure triggers: Avoid flashing content more than three times per second
Understandable
- Language attribute: Declare the page language in the HTML tag
- Consistent navigation: Maintain consistent menu structure across pages
- Error identification: Form errors must be clearly described with suggestions
- Labels: All form inputs need associated labels — placeholder text alone is insufficient
Robust
- Semantic HTML: Use correct heading hierarchy, landmarks, and ARIA roles
- Valid markup: Clean, standards-compliant HTML
- Assistive technology support: Test with actual screen readers, not just automated tools
Common Shopify Accessibility Issues
Product Image Galleries
Ensure gallery navigation works with keyboard arrows, images have meaningful alt text, and zoom functionality is accessible. ARIA labels should describe the current image and total count.
Cart and Checkout
Cart updates must be announced to screen readers using ARIA live regions. Quantity inputs need proper labels. Error messages during checkout must be clearly associated with their respective fields.
Filters and Sorting
Collection filters must be keyboard navigable. Results updates should be announced via live regions. Ensure selected filter states are communicated to assistive technology.
Testing Your Store
Automated Testing
Use axe DevTools, Lighthouse accessibility audit, and WAVE evaluation tool for automated scanning. These catch approximately 30-40% of accessibility issues.
Manual Testing
Navigate your entire store using only a keyboard. Test with VoiceOver (Mac/iOS), NVDA (Windows), and TalkBack (Android). Recruit users with disabilities for real-world usability testing. Manual testing catches the remaining 60-70% of issues.
Accessibility as CRO
Accessible design benefits everyone. Clear navigation helps all users find products faster. Readable text and good contrast improve the experience on mobile in bright sunlight. Keyboard shortcuts power-users appreciate speed up the shopping process.
Want an accessible Shopify store? Commission an accessibility audit from our team.